Travel America / Petro - TA Operating, LLC

Travel America / Petro - TA Operating, LLC

industry

Industry

Other

Travel America / Petro - TA Operating, LLC Frequently Asked Questions

Have a question? Ask it to Travel America / Petro - TA Operating, LLC!

Log in or Create a Talent Profileto ask your question to Travel America / Petro - TA Operating, LLC